INTERNAL MEMO — Finance Team Only

Re: Term Sheet from Caldrey Systems

Caldrey's revised term sheet arrived Tuesday. Key points: a three-year supply commitment, volume rebates tiered at 8% and 12%, and an exclusivity clause covering the Velmora product line. Lena Harwick has flagged the exclusivity language as potentially restrictive given our pipeline with other partners. Please model cash impact under both tiers before Friday's review. Our position going into negotiations is noted below.

board note of kahag-baguf: The finance team signed off on a budget of $419.2 million for Project Gorvan.

For: Branch Managers

After a six-month evaluation, we will transition from our current carrier to the Quarrow Freight network, beginning with the northern branches. The new agreement improves delivery windows, adds tracked returns, and reduces per-parcel cost by an estimated 9%. Branches should expect a two-week overlap period with dual labelling; training materials arrive next week. Escalation paths and service-level commitments are documented in the transition pack. Please read the confidential note on forward plans below.

board note of fajop-tagaf: Headcount on the Gilion team goes from 66 to 130 by the end of April. Gross margin on Gilion came in at 20 percent against a plan of 42 percent.

Catalogue import for the Wrenmoor Library release: before flipping the flag, verify the Shelfwright parser handles diacritics in author fields, confirm the staging ingest of 12,400 sample records completed without orphaned subject links, and spot-check ten MARC-style entries against the Quillbank reference set. Run the duplicate-ISBN sweep twice — the first pass has missed late-arriving rows before. Sign-off requires Petra's approval on the rollback plan. Record the import's trace token, which appears directly below this item, in the sync doc.

build token for tawif-bahip: htk31_68bba16e1afabfef4ecc69408c06f16